Številne raziskave potrjujejo, da prehrana v otroštvu močno vpliva na zdravstveno stanje v kasnejšem obdobju. Prehranski del raziskave Moje mleko 2 je potekal od februarja 2018 - januarja 2019, v sklopu katerega je opravljeno magistrsko delo. Delo je bilo opravljeno na Pediatrični kliniki, UKC Ljubljana. Namen magistrskega dela je ovrednotiti prehranski vnos 7-letnih otrok iz Ljubljane in okolice ter ugotoviti ali je njihova prehrana v skladu s smernicami. Skupaj je sodelovalo 81 otrok (43 dečkov in 38 deklic). Z metodama Zapis 24 urnega jedilnika preteklega dne (24PD) in Vprašalnika o pogostosti uživanja živil (VPŽ) smo pridobili podatke o njihovih prehranjevalnih navadah, energijskem vnosu in vnosu makro- in mikrohranil. Ugotovili smo, da je energijski vnos tako pri dečkih (1647,6 ± 367,8 kcal/dan), kot deklicah (1449,5 ± 349,8 kcal/dan) nižji od priporočenega, kar lahko delno pripišemo napakam poročanja. Dečki in deklice se statistično značilno razlikujejo po dnevnem energijskem vnosu (p=0,02). Delež maščob (dečki: 29,5 %; deklice: 29,8 % dnevnega energijskega vnosa) in ogljikovih hidratov v celodnevnem energijskem vnosu (dečki: 55,7 %; deklice: 56,1 % dnevnega energijskega vnosa) je bil ustrezen. Priporočen vnos beljakovin so udeleženci obeh spolov prekoračili (dečki: 58,7 ± 17,3 g/dan; deklice: 48,8± 13,7 g/dan), med njimi obstaja statistično značilna razlika (p=0,007). Vnosa soli (dečki: 5,3 ± 1,9 g/dan; deklice: 4,1 ± 2 g/dan) in prostih sladkorjev (dečki: 12,2 %; deklice: 12,7 %) pa sta bila tako pri dečkih kot deklicah glede na dopustne vrednosti prekomerna.

Early nutrition plays an important role in health throughout the adulthood. This master's thesis is a part of national project called »My Milk 2« which took place from February 2018 - January 2019 at Pediatric clinic, UKC Ljubljana. The aim was to evaluate dietary intake of 7-year old children coming from Ljubljana and it's vicinity. There were 81 participants (43 boys and 38 girls) that took part in the survey. Methods of “24-hour recall” (24PD) and Food frequency questionnaire (VPŽ) were used for dietary assesement including energy intake as well as intake of macro- and micronutrients. The average energy intake did not meet the Reference values (boys 1647,6 ± 367,8 kcal/day, girls 1449,5 ± 349,8 kcal/day), as it was too low for both boys and girls, possibly partially due to misreporting too. There was a significant difference in energy intake between boys and girls (p=0,02). Share of fat intake (boys: 29,5 %; girls: 29,8 % daily energy intake) as well as share of carbohydrates intake (boys: 55,7 %; girls: 56,1 % daily energy intake) were sufficient. Share of protein in daily energy intake was too high in both groups (boys: 58,7 ± 17,3 g/day; girls: 48,8± 13,7 g/day), there was a significant difference in protein intake between groups (p=0,02). Salt intake (boys: 5,3 ± 1,9 g/day; girls: 4,1 ± 2 g/day) and free sugar intake (dečki: 12,2 % daily energy intake; girls: 12,7 % daily energy intake) were excessive. |
